Multiple studies have found that increasing course structure reduces equity gaps and provides benefits to all students. In this episode, Justin Shaffer joins us to discuss several ways to increase structure in STEM classes.
Justin is the Associate Dean for Undergraduate Studies and a Teaching Professor in Chemical and Biological Engineering and in Quantitative Biosciences and Engineering at the Colorado School of Mines. He has taught a variety of both small and large STEM classes in multiple modalities using evidence-based approaches and has won multiple teaching awards as a result of this work. Justin is also an active researcher with 16 peer-reviewed publications and serves as the editor for four STEM education journals. He is the author of a forthcoming book on high-structure course design coming in late 2024 or early 2025 from Macmillan.
